A means annealing (annealing temperatures and its duration are given in parentheses), HE means “hot” extrusion at the temperature 795 K, D means drawing at room temperature, CD means cyclic deformation at room temperature, CE means cryoextrusion at 77 K, and is the coefficient of variation, characterizing homogeneity of a grain-size distribution. In parentheses, the values of the “true” plastic deformation e are presented (Section 2 in the text).
